Medium Neutral Citation: Bobb v Wombat Securities Pty Ltd & Ors [2013] NSWSC 757 Hearing dates: 7 June 2013 Decision date: 07 June 2013 Jurisdiction: Common Law Before: Beech-Jones J Decision: Proceedings dismissed. Catchwords: JUDICIAL REVIEW - costs assessment - adequacy of costs assessor and review panel reasons - reasons needed to pursue right of appeal in District Court - reasons adequate - discretionary refusal of relief.
